com.hp.hpl.jena.sparql.engine.optimizer.reorder
Class PatternTriple

java.lang.Object
  extended by com.hp.hpl.jena.sparql.engine.optimizer.reorder.PatternTriple

public final class PatternTriple
extends java.lang.Object

A mutable triple pattern


Field Summary
 Item object
           
 Item predicate
           
 Item subject
           
 
Constructor Summary
PatternTriple(Item s, Item p, Item o)
           
PatternTriple(com.hp.hpl.jena.graph.Node s, com.hp.hpl.jena.graph.Node p, com.hp.hpl.jena.graph.Node o)
           
PatternTriple(com.hp.hpl.jena.graph.Triple triple)
           
 
Method Summary
static PatternTriple parse(Item pt)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

subject

public Item subject

predicate

public Item predicate

object

public Item object
Constructor Detail

PatternTriple

public PatternTriple(Item s,
                     Item p,
                     Item o)

PatternTriple

public PatternTriple(com.hp.hpl.jena.graph.Node s,
                     com.hp.hpl.jena.graph.Node p,
                     com.hp.hpl.jena.graph.Node o)

PatternTriple

public PatternTriple(com.hp.hpl.jena.graph.Triple triple)
Method Detail

parse

public static PatternTriple parse(Item pt)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right ? 2004, 2005, 2006, 2007, 2008, 2009 Hewlett-Packard Development Company, LP Copyright ? 2010 Talis Systems Ltd. Copyright ? 2010, 2011 Epimorphics Ltd.